Output 740da3efc1aa119c357955dc665f326d5240f0f387328fe8ebfc641910570f26:1

value
998202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2d27f6526ab52ba6a6d44348a0c1f12b868b74 OP_EQUAL
address
3QmgyaU7saVuf9pFuWjeHb9Cr8boK234iu
transaction
740da3efc1aa119c357955dc665f326d5240f0f387328fe8ebfc641910570f26
confirmations
307450
spent
true